CV Screen is recruiting for an ambitious Influencer Marketing Account Director to join a fast-growing, award-winning digital marketing agency based in London. This hybrid role offers a fantastic opportunity to lead and grow an influencer marketing division, working with leading brands across a wide range of sectors. Combining strategic leadership, commercial development and campaign delivery, this position is ideal for an experienced influencer marketing professional looking to make a significant impact. With a salary of £45,000 - £70,000 DOE, excellent benefits and genuine career progression, this is an exceptional opportunity within a highly innovative, data-driven agency environment.
Duties & Responsibilities
- Develop and implement influencer marketing strategies that drive client engagement and business growth.
- Build and strengthen relationships with creators, talent representatives and platform partners.
- Lead the creation of proposals, pitches and influencer-led campaign recommendations for clients.
- Oversee the delivery and optimisation of influencer campaigns to maximise performance and ROI.
- Manage, mentor and develop a growing influencer marketing team while promoting a collaborative culture.
What Experience is Required
- At least 7 years' experience within influencer marketing, digital partnerships or social media strategy.
- Proven success managing influencer campaigns and delivering measurable commercial results.
- Strong client relationship, business development and stakeholder management skills.
